Job Overview:

The Executive Assistant to the VP of Supply Chain provides high-level administrative and strategic support to the Vice President and their leadership team. This role is critical in ensuring efficient operationsacross procurement, planning, sourcing and supplier quality functions.

The Executive Assistant will manage complex calendars, coordinate cross-functional initiatives, support executive communications, and assist in driving key supply chain priorities. This role requires strong organizational skills, sound judgment, discretion,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ced, operationally focused environment.

Highlights of your role:
  • Manage the calendars and travel for multiple senior leaders, schedul ing meetings, and coordinat ing travel arrangements.
  • Prepare and edit correspondence, reports, presentations, and other documents.
  • Track and compile s upply chain metrics and other performance reports.
  • Collects data, prepares and analyzes reports
  • Serve as a primary liaison between the VP, leadership team, internal partners, and external suppliers
  • Plan and support supply chain leadership meetings, including agendas, presentations, and follow-up actions
  • Coordinate preparation for operational reviews, KPI discussions, and strategy sessions. Track action items and ensure timely follow-through on key initiatives
  • Assist in coordinating supply chain initiatives (e.g., category strategy improvements, vendor management efforts, inventory optimization)
  • Support the preparation of any applicable supplier -facing materials.
  • Handle confidential information with discretion and professionalism.
  • Provide general office support including ordering supplies, managing mail, and other miscellaneous general administrative support responsibilities
  • Assists with project schedules and ensures action items are followed up on and completed  on time .
  • Review s and processes expenses and PTO requests of the leadership team efficiently and effectively
